What the 6-hour adult course covers
Adult Drivers Education 6 Hour Course LIC: C2830 is a Texas adult driver education course used by many people who are licensing later than the typical teen timeline. In Texas, driver education providers and course delivery fall under the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) rules, with licensing and issuance handled through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) processes. In plain terms, the course provides the classroom-style instruction portion for eligible adult applicants. What it legally allows next depends on your exact situation, so it is smart to match your next steps to Texas DPS instructions and any court paperwork you may have.

Texas law and agency rule verification
Texas adult driver education is regulated through Texas agency rules, with provider oversight handled by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) and licensing steps handled through the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S). Because individual eligibility can depend on age, prior licensing history, and court involvement, requirements may vary from person to person. For the most accurate, current details, verify your licensing requirements directly with Texas DPS at https://www.dps.texas.gov/ and provider oversight information at https://www.tdlr.texas.gov/. If you are taking driver education due to a ticket or court order, check with your court to confirm what they will accept and any deadlines. We avoid guessing on point reductions, ticket eligibility, or court credit because those details depend on the court and the specific violation, and Texas rules can change.
